Im not a fan of the signature trend... But those of you who are.... you are missing the most important people... THE DESIGNERS.
Not to take anything away from the signatures you have, as there are hundreds (if not thousands) of people who have helped bring this car to market (product planners, sculptors, engineers, manufacturing, marketing people, etc).... It starts with the designers. They are the ones who made our hearts melt when we first laid eyes on the 5th gen Camaro. In my opinion, those are the signatures worth having. Ed Welburn (VP of Design), Tom Peters (Design Director), Sangyup Lee (Exterior), Micah Jones (Interior), just to name few of the many who helped craft the beauty we all know and love... If you see/hear any of those names at a car show, you better come running with your pen in hand!
